- 1-12 of 12 Listings
28284 Tudie Lane, Parma, ID, 83660, Canyon County
27499 Pioneer Ln, Parma, ID, 83660, Canyon County
33738 Apple Valley Rd, Parma, ID, 83660, Canyon County
109 Willow Ct, Parma, ID, 83660, Canyon County
1203 Locker Avenue, Parma, ID, 83660, Payette County
2480 1st Ln E., Parma, ID, 83660, Payette County
Tbd Drum Lane, Parma, ID, 83660, Canyon County
West Parcel Highway 18, Parma, ID, 83660, Canyon County
31854 Apple Valley, Parma, ID, 83660, Canyon County
25937 Sierra Way, Parma, ID, 83660, Canyon County
2940 1st Lane E, Parma, ID, 83660, Payette County